Words Parts of Speech Meaning/Definition/Similar Words
hards noun pl. The refuse or coarse part of fiax; tow.
hardy adjective Bold; brave; stout; daring; resolu?e; intrepid., Confident; full of assurance; in a bad sense, morally hardened; shameless., Strong; firm; compact., Inured to fatigue or hardships; strong; capable of endurance; as, a hardy veteran; a hardy mariner., Able to withstand the cold of winter., A blacksmith’s fuller or chisel, having a square shank for insertion into a square hole in an anvil, called the hardy hole.
harem noun The apartments or portion of the house allotted to females in Mohammedan families., The family of wives and concubines belonging to one man, in Mohammedan countries; a seraglio.
harle noun The red-breasted merganser.
harns noun pl. The brains.
harpa noun A genus of marine univalve shells; the harp shells; — so called from the form of the shells, and their ornamental ribs.
harpy noun A fabulous winged monster, ravenous and filthy, having the face of a woman and the body of a vulture, with long claws, and the face pale with hunger. Some writers mention two, others three., One who is rapacious or ravenous; an extortioner., The European moor buzzard or marsh harrier (Circus aeruginosus)., A large and powerful, double-crested, short-winged American eagle (Thrasaetus harpyia). It ranges from Texas to Brazil.
harre noun A hinge.
harry verb t. To strip; to lay waste; as, the Northmen came several times and harried the land., To agitate; to worry; to harrow; to harass., To make a predatory incursion; to plunder or lay waste.
harsh adjective Rough; disagreeable; grating, disagreeable to the touch., disagreeable to the taste., disagreeable to the ear., Unpleasant and repulsive to the sensibilities; austere; crabbed; morose; abusive; abusive; severe; rough., Having violent contrasts of color, or of light and shade; lacking in harmony.
